Remco looked great hopefully there is a good competition between him and Roglic at the Giro, they seem to be the top 2 favourites by some margin. Someone else might lift to that level but I can't see it happening. After the Vuelta I think Remco will have learnt some big lessons to take forward into other grand tours and his team is stronger support this year.

Geraint Thomas is 3rd favourite, he is a great TT'er, but he's getting on a bit (and you could see how big the gap between him and Pog and Vingegaard was last year, though i think if had to he could have closed the gap a bit.  But there was no point, he was never going to catch them and was pretty safe in 3rd).  

TGH also looked good in the Tour of the Alps, but 70+ KM of TT means he is likely at least 3 minutes down on Remco and Roglic, i can't see him making that up in the mountains against them 2.
